Part Overview

The P0900ECMCAP is a 75V off-state, 400A peak pulse TVS thyristor manufactured by Littelfuse Inc. in the SIDACtor® series. This component is designed for transient voltage suppression applications requiring through-hole mounting in TO-226-2 or TO-92-2 package configurations. The part is currently classified as obsolete, making identification of compatible substitutes essential for ongoing system support and new design implementations.

Key Parameters

Parameter Value
Voltage - Off State 75V
Voltage - Breakover 98V
Voltage - On State 4V
Current - Peak Pulse (8/20µs) 400A
Current - Peak Pulse (10/1000µs) 100A
Current - Hold (Ih) 150mA
Capacitance 70pF
Number of Elements 1
Mounting Type Through Hole
Package / Case TO-226-2, TO-92-2 (TO-226AC)

Engineering Selection Recommendations

The P0900ECMCLAP is the direct substitute for the P0900ECMCAP. Both components share identical electrical specifications and mechanical packaging. The primary distinction is product status: P0900ECMCAP is obsolete while P0900ECMCLAP maintains active status with current manufacturing support.

For new designs and ongoing system support, P0900ECMCLAP is the appropriate selection. This part carries ROHS3 compliance, meeting current regulatory requirements, whereas the original P0900ECMCAP does not. Both components maintain identical moisture sensitivity levels and export classifications.

Frequently Asked Questions (FAQ)

Q: Can P0900ECMCLAP directly replace P0900ECMCAP in existing applications?

A: Yes. Both parts are electrically and mechanically identical across all specified parameters including voltage ratings, current ratings, capacitance, and package configuration.

Q: What is the difference between these two part numbers?

A: The primary differences are product status (obsolete vs. active) and RoHS compliance (non-compliant vs. ROHS3 compliant). Electrical and mechanical specifications are identical.

Q: Are there packaging differences between these parts?

A: P0900ECMCAP uses standard packaging while P0900ECMCLAP is supplied in Tape & Box (TB) configuration. Both use TO-92-2 supplier device packaging and are compatible with TO-226-2 and TO-92-2 footprints.

Q: Does the RoHS compliance difference affect circuit performance?

A: No. RoHS compliance relates to material composition and regulatory requirements, not electrical performance. Both parts deliver identical functional characteristics.

Q: What is the moisture sensitivity level for these components?

A: Both parts carry MSL 1 (Unlimited), indicating no moisture sensitivity restrictions for storage or handling.
